Output 02cc034b160d9dada968355f1468df6fe3e1bdcd816dda930e115e59e03371ae:1

value
628408
script pubkey
OP_0 OP_PUSHBYTES_20 fa6075957ce2591b5fe723473d94a39089a7c73e
address
bc1qlfs8t9tuufv3khl8ydrnm99rjzy603e76kez8e
transaction
02cc034b160d9dada968355f1468df6fe3e1bdcd816dda930e115e59e03371ae
confirmations
83085
spent
true